Common LiftMaster Gate Repair Problems We Solve in Prunedale
- Chain-drive rust and sprocket wear on LA400 series. Prunedale’s marine fog rolls in from Monterey Bay and sits on exposed metal half the morning. Unlubricated chain-drive operators develop pitting within two seasons. We pull the housing, treat the chain with rust-inhibiting lubricant, and replace sprockets that have ground flat.
- Moisture ingress in LA400UL control boards. The unsealed boards on older units absorb fog condensation, especially when the operator box faces northwest toward the Bay. We swap in sealed OEM replacements and reroute drainage where possible. On ranch properties off Dolan Road, we’ve seen this failure pattern repeat every 18 months without preventive treatment.
- Travel limit drift from gravel driveway settling. Prunedale’s long unpaved drives shift with winter runoff and summer compaction. The gate posts tilt microscopically. The LA400’s limit sensors don’t know the ground moved, they just know the gate won’t close flush. We realign the gate, reset limits with a digital multimeter, and shim posts when the footing has sunk.
- Battery backup failure in marine-layer humidity. Standard lead-acid batteries vent and corrode terminals in fog cycles. We replace them with sealed AGM units that don’t gas off, then clean the tray and coat terminals to prevent the white crust that kills connections.
- Hinge bracket fatigue on dual-purpose gates. Many Prunedale properties run both an ornamental automated gate at the road and a pipe-panel ranch gate deeper on the land. The ranch gate hinges take abuse from livestock pressure and gate weight. We weld or replace with galvanized steel and transfer the operator if the original mounting point has torn.

LiftMaster Models & Products We Service in Prunedale
We stock parts and service knowledge for the full LiftMaster residential and light-commercial gate line. The LiftMaster sales & service backbone of our shop covers:
- LA400 / LA400UL: The workhorse swing gate operator for residential driveways up to 16 feet. We see these most often on Prunedale’s ranch-style homes with single-leaf ornamental gates. Common issues: control board moisture damage, limit drift, and chain wear from fog.
- LA500UL: Heavy-duty swing operator for larger gates and dual-leaf setups. We stock OEM arm assemblies and replacement motors. On gravel-drive properties, we inspect the foundation posts annually for tilt that strains the actuator.
- LA550: Commercial-grade slide gate operator. Less common in pure residential Prunedale, but we service several on small agricultural operations and multi-family entries where a slide gate fits the terrain better than swing.
For critical components, control boards, motors, and safety sensors, we use genuine LiftMaster OEM parts. Hinges, brackets, and non-structural hardware get high-quality aftermarket equivalents. That split saves you money without the compatibility headaches that cheap knockoff boards cause. LiftMaster Service Pricing in Prunedale
Most LiftMaster gate repairs in Prunedale fall between $180 and $520 depending on what’s failed. Here’s how that breaks down:
- Service call and diagnostic: $85–$120
- Travel limit reset and gate realignment: $150–$280
- OEM control board replacement (LA400/LA500 series): $240–$420
- Chain and sprocket replacement with rust treatment: $180–$340
- Sealed AGM battery backup installed: $140–$220
- Structural hinge bracket welding or replacement: $200–$520
What drives cost up: multiple failure points from deferred maintenance, structural gate damage requiring in-house welding, or county code corrections from prior non-compliant installation. What keeps cost down: catching the problem before the control board fries or the chain snaps. Our estimates are free.
